Einzelnen Beitrag anzeigen

PeterPanino

Registriert seit: 4. Sep 2004
1.451 Beiträge
 
Delphi 10.4 Sydney
 
#6

AW: TMainMenu auf TCard platzieren?

  Alt 1. Jul 2021, 16:40
... Man kann aber beliebig viele TMainMenu innerhalb eines solchen Containers platzieren und beim Wechsel der TCard dann das entsprechende dem MainMenu-Property des Forms zuweisen.
Das wäre nur dann sinnvoll, wenn das MainMenu visuell direkt an das Container-Control angrenzt. Wenn aber das Container-Control visuell vom TMainMenu abgesetzt ist bzw. sich noch andere Controls zwischen dem MainMenu und dem Container-Control befinden, dann kann der Benutzer den logischen Zusammenhang zwischen dem MainMenu (das sich ja an der oberen Seite der TForm befindet) und dem Inhalt des Container-Controls, auf das sich das MainMenu bezieht, nicht herstellen. Denn der Sinn und Zweck einer MenuBar in einem Container-Control ist genau der, dass für den Benutzer ein visueller Zusammenhang zwischen dem Container-Menü und dem Inhalt des Container-Controls besteht.
Geändert von PeterPanino, damit der Platz auf dem Bildschirm nicht so leer aussieht.
  Mit Zitat antworten Zitat